Subsequently, one may also ask, is it OK to run with your dog?
Most veterinarians say it's important to hold off on any serious jogging with a dog—any “running other than puppy play,” in Schwartz's words—until it's fully grown, to avoid developmental issues.
Subsequently, question is, how long of a run can I take my dog on? Use your discretion when running with a dog – I can't go more than 3 miles with my dog without feeling like I'm torturing him. Some hyper Labradors will run 10 miles longer than they should, and risk orthopedic injury, soreness, or heat stroke in the process.
